Candidate profile (title) What you'll need to have
Candidate profile (text) - Default language oUniversity degree and 5 years of related experience, or minimum 10 years of related experience

  • Minimum 5 years of managerial experience
Key responsibilities (title) A day in your life with us
Key responsibilities (text) oCollaborate with stakeholders to develop and implement a comprehensive range of people plans and budgets to achieve operational goals and objectives.
  • Lead a team, collaborating with P&C functions to deliver a consistent co-worker experience and to support IKEA as an employer of choice.
  • Enable talent management and continuous development of local leadership capabilities to deliver to the VCG goals
  • Lead all people aspects related to Transformation in the unit and be an active ambassador for standardization and change.
  • Champion the IKEA Culture and Values within the unit by serving as the co-workers' advocate, ensuring IKEA remains a caring employer and an exceptional workplace. Take ownership of the holistic co-worker experience, extending beyond People & Culture touchpoints.

In addition, we offer a comprehensive Total Rewards package to all co-workers including:
  • Wellness days (in addition to your vacation days!)
  • Extended health, dental, and vision coverage (for you and your family)
  • RRSP with IKEA contribution matching options
  • Eligibility for our annual IKEA bonus incentive plan
  • Flexible spending account
  • Life insurance
  • Merchandise and restaurant discounts (plus free drinks and different healthy meal options in the co-worker restaurant, where available)
  • Parental leave
  • Bereavement leave
  • Employee assistance program (that helps you support your mental, physical, and financial wellbeing)
In the IKEA world, this position is officially referred to as Unit People & Culture Manager II
The starting rate/ salary for this position ranges from 84960 CAD to 116820 CAD and will be based on relevant work experience.
